## Bounce Processor: Quarantine Flow

The Mailtrough bounce processor parses inbound NDRs, strips attachments, and writes sanitized records to the Fernbay queue. Raw message bodies are never persisted; only headers and diagnostic codes are retained for 30 days. Privilege escalation is not possible from the parser sandbox. Access to the quarantine store requires the bounce-ops role. The full threat model and audit notes live here.

runbook for yadup-fahif: https://jira.qorvelcorp.internal/spaces/spaces/spaces/b46212397071

Handover note — Nightfill scheduler (from Dario to Priya). The scheduler kicks off nightly backfills for the Lumenwork warehouse at 02:00 local. Jobs are idempotent; rerunning a failed partition is safe. Config lives in the orchestrator repo under /nightfill. If the scheduler host is rebuilt, you'll need to unlock the state archive before the first run. The recovery passphrase for that archive is below.

recovery phrase for yagap-yadug: praath-oliwyn

# Environments — ReminderLoop

ReminderLoop is the nightly job that sends appointment reminders for Blythe Valley Clinics. There are three environments: dev, staging, and prod, each with isolated databases and separate messaging credentials. Staging uses a scrubbed patient dataset refreshed weekly. Only prod can reach the SMS gateway. Access to prod settings is restricted to the on-call rotation. The current prod environment values are listed below.

deployment values, bahop-tahog:
[kasvan]
port = 11211
team = kasdor
host = kasvan.orvexforge.example
region = lower-3
access_code = ac_76e68d
timeout_ms = 2000

Ticket: tailgrub CLI drops lines when the follow flag is combined with the Orvane filter syntax. Repro is easy — tail any busy service on the Keldrin staging box, add a filter, and watch gaps appear every few seconds. Looks like the ring buffer flushes before the filter thread catches up. Patch swaps in a bounded channel instead. Reviewer: please sanity-check the backpressure logic. Verified against the build referenced below.

pipeline stamp: htk14_40eecfa1a6c1a3